Kusmi
Kusmi is a village located in Rafiganj subdivision of Aurangabad district in Bihar,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Rafiganj (tehsildar office) and 32km away from district headquarter Aurangabad. As per 2009 stats, Itar is the gram panchayat of Kusmi village.

About Kusmi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kusmi is 253022. The village spans a total geographical area of 232 hectares. Rafiganj is nearest town to Kusmi village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 13km away.

Population of Kusmi
Below is a concise population overview of Kusmi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,948 | 1,016 | 932 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 392 | 208 | 184 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 319 | 156 | 163 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 1,031 | 628 | 403 |
Illiterate Population | 917 | 388 | 529 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Kusmi village:
- The total population of Kusmi village is around 1,948, including approximately 1,016 males and 932 females, with a sex ratio of 917 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 392 children aged 0–6 years in Kusmi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Kusmi village has 319 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Kusmi village is about 52.93%, with male literacy at 61.81% and female literacy at 43.24%.
- There are around 302 households in Kusmi village.
Connectivity of Kusmi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kusmi. As per the 2011 stats, Kusmi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within <5 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
